Argentina and Australia draw 28-28 in intense Mendoza rugby Test

Argentina and Australia played to a 28-28 draw in the second Test match of their series in Mendoza. The match was characterized by high intensity and dramatic shifts in momentum. Pablo Matera was a standout performer for Los Pumas, scoring two tries and helping the team overcome periods of numerical disadvantage after two yellow cards left Argentina with only 13 players in the closing stages.

For the Wallabies, the draw marks a historic achievement as they secured the Puma Trophy and their first series win in Argentina under coach Les Kiss. However, the match was a missed opportunity to secure back-to-back victories, as handling errors and scrum struggles in the final ten minutes allowed Argentina to maintain parity.

On the injury front, Australian playmaker Carter Gordon is feared to have suffered a broken leg following a collision during the match. Rugby Australia has yet to confirm the extent of the injury, but Gordon is expected to miss upcoming Tests against South Africa and New Zealand. Los Pumas head coach Felipe Contepomi praised the mental strength and commitment of his young squad following the result.
